Dimension | Off-the-shelf SaaS | Custom build (Mindbowser) | Hybrid |
|---|---|---|---|
Time to live | Fast | Longer | Medium |
State-specific Medicaid rules | Configurable within limits | Encoded to your state(s) | Partial |
EHR integration (Epic/Cerner/athena) | No / surface only | Yes, FHIR + HL7 | Add-on layer |
You own the platform | No | Yes | Partial |
Best fit | Single-state, simple billing | Revenue depends on state rules, brokers, EHR eligibility | Outgrowing SaaS |

Read MoreNon-emergency medical transportation is Medicaid-covered (and increasingly plan-covered) transport to and from medical care for members who can't safely use personal or public transit dialysis, oncology, behavioral health, routine visits. It is a required Medicaid benefit (federal statute, CAA 2021 §209), delivered directly or through state-contracted brokers.
Off-the-shelf suits a standalone, single-state fleet with simple billing. Custom wins when your revenue depends on state-specific Medicaid rules, multiple broker formats, EHR-connected eligibility, or reconciliation a generic tool can't encode.
Yes, through ADT feeds and FHIR APIs, built against each EHR's specific implementation not an app-store plugin. Off-the-shelf dispatch tools don't reach the EHR; EHR-connected transport is a custom integration layer.
Verify eligibility and prior authorization before the trip, document it (GPS, timestamps, signature), assign the right HCPCS codes and modifiers, submit as an EDI 837P claim, reconcile the 835 remittance, and work denials. Codes and rules vary by state, and you often bill a broker rather than Medicaid directly.
No. The Cures Act EVV mandate covers personal care and home health only NEMT is excluded. Trip verification for NEMT is state- and broker-driven, for example New York's GPS breadcrumb mandate. Software should meet your state's and broker's rules, not a federal EVV requirement.
